Avalanche fall to Stoughton

STOUGHTON - The Monroe Avalanche boys hockey co-op is still searching for its first win after dropping a conference game to Stoughton 10-1 on Thursday. "Stoughton was a very fast and aggressive team and they got two quick goals at the start, but once we got up to speed we played very well the rest of the first period," Monroe coach Josh Smith said. 'Even in the second period we played well with one of their three goals coming on a power-play.
